A cooperative "green building" program co-sponsored by the City of Redding, Shasta Builders' Exchange, and the local building community.
The Redding Electric Utility (REU), in partnership with the Shasta Builders' Exchange, the City Building
Department, and the City's Water and Solid Waste Utilities has launched its new Earth Advantage® Program for new construction projects in the City of Redding that will promote:
Increased Energy Efficiency
(20% more efficient than CA Title 24)
Healthier Indoor Air Quality
Environmental Responsibility
Resource Efficiency
Earth Advantage is designed to offer builders and developers multiple options on building techniques,
products, and measures to meet program standards and criteria. REU firmly believes that these standards
will enhance the quality and lower the operating costs of Earth Advantage homes, making them more
efficient, durable, healthy, and valuable than other homes that are not built to Earth Advantage standards.
